Airline extends suspension of Dubai, Riyadh and Dammam flights

KLM Plane in Amsterdam

KLM has extended the suspension of its flights to Dubai, Riyadh and Dammam until 24 October, almost eight months after the Dutch carrier first halted services to the three destinations.

KLM did not give a reason for the latest six-week extension.

However, previous announcements cited the ongoing security situation and uncertainty in the Middle East.

The last KLM passenger flights to Dubai, Riyadh and Dammam operated in February.
